A stock's dividend yield is calculated by taking its annual dividend-per-share and then dividing it by the stock's current price. The result is then expressed as a percentage. The formula is: Dividend yield = annual dividend / stock price x 100. A stock that does pay dividends is actually worth less after it pays the dividend than before it paid it. So if you had 2 exact same companies worth the same and making the same profit, the only difference being that one pays out a dividend and one not, the one paying the dividend would be worth less than the other company after it pays …

Adherents of dividend irrelevance theory argue dividend payments should not affect the price of a company's stock. A steady dividend schedule is a reflection of the financial strength of a stock. At the same time, one should never forget that high growth companies (usually, tech firms) may choose to invest the earnings in future projects. As a result, they may not pay dividends.
